Nutrient Comparison: Boiled Drumstick Leaves VS Kale per 5 oz
Compare the macro and micronutrient content in 5 oz of Boiled Drumstick Leaves versus 5 oz of Kale to make informed dietary choices. Explore their nutritional differences and benefits.
Lets compare vitamin content per 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ves vs Kale:
- 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ves have 1.5 times more Vitamin A, 2 times more Vitamin B1, 1.5 times more Vitamin B2, 1.7 times more Vitamin B3 and 6.3 times more Vitamin B6 than Kale.
- While 5 oz of Raw Kale contain 3.6 times more Vitamin B5, 2.7 times more Vitamin B9, 3 times more Vitamin C, 6.6 times more Vitamin E and 3.6 times more Vitamin K than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ves.
- 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ves have insufficient amounts of Vitamin E
- Both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ves as well as Raw Kale have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B12 and Vitamin D in five ounces.
Comparing minerals per 5 ounces for Boiled Drumstick Leaves vs Kale:
- 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ves have 1.6 times more Copper, 1.5 times more Iron, 1.2 times more Phosphorus and 1.3 times more Zinc than Kale.
- While 5 oz of Raw Kale contain 1.7 times more Calcium and 5.9 times more Sodium than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ves.
- Both Boiled Drumstick Leaves and Kale contain similar levels of Magnesium, Manganese, Potassium and Water per five ounces.
- Both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ves as well as Raw Kale lack sufficient amounts of Selenium in five 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 5 ounces:
- 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ves have 1.7 times more Energy, 2.5 times more Carbohydrate and 1.8 times more Protein than Kale.
- While 5 oz of Raw Kale contain more Omega 3 and 2.1 times more Fiber than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ves.
- 5 ounces of Boiled Drumstick Leaves provide inadequate amounts of Omega 3
- 5 ounces of Kale provide inadequate amounts of Energy
- Both Boiled and Drained Drumstick Leaves as well as Raw Kale prov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6 in five ounces.
